Baklava
Preparation time: 20 minutes
Cooking time: 40 minutes
Servings: 4

To prepare Baklava, we will need phyllo dough. It is layered with ground nuts and drizzled with sweet syrup. The aroma of Baklava will give you an intoxicating feeling of excitement. And even though Baklava has its roots as far back as the 11th century, it remains the most popular dessert among all Greeks to this day.

Ingredients (what you need)

5 cups almonds
4 cups sugar
breadcrumbs
1 tablespoon ground cinnamon
phyllo dough
lemon juice
salt
butter

Recipe steps

Almonds, sugar, and two tablespoons of breadcrumbs are combined into one mixture. We add cinnamon and lemon juice. We spread the phyllo on a baking tray and brush it with softened butter. We sprinkle a layer of sugar mixture and cover it again with a sheet of dough. We bake for about 35 minutes at 280 degrees.

Additional information about the recipe Baklava

Baklava is a traditional sweet delicacy originating from the Middle East and the Balkans. This treat is made up of thin layers of filo pastry, which are interlaid with a mixture of nuts and soaked in a sweet syrup made of sugar or honey. Each layer of filo pastry is carefully brushed with melted butter, ensuring its flakiness and tenderness. There are many variations of baklava depending on the region, including the use of different types of nuts, such as walnuts, pistachios, or almonds. Baklava is often served on festive occasions and is popular for its rich flavor and aroma.
